Population and land area for Campbellton
In the 2021 Census, Campbellton had 7,047 residents. Land area for Campbellton is 18.6 square kilometres.
The density calculated for Campbellton is 379.5 people per square kilometre.
Within New Brunswick, Campbellton sits at population rank 16 in this data set.
Of the 737 places covered nationally, 26 are in New Brunswick, and Campbellton is among them.
The New Brunswick rules that apply in Campbellton
A lender dealing with a Campbellton resident holds a licence issued under New Brunswick consumer credit law, and that licence is the first thing a borrower can check.
The payday position recorded for New Brunswick is part of the same framework, and it applies in Campbellton as it does across the province: A licensed payday regime operates here. the federal Payday Lending Regulations (SOR/2024-114) cap the total cost of borrowing at $14 per $100 advanced, and a province may set a lower figure, and the lower figure applies. Confirm the cap currently in force with the provincial regulator.
